What is included in a total hardware service for enterprise IT infrastructure?

Total hardware service for enterprise IT infrastructure is a comprehensive solution that covers the entire lifecycle of IT hardware, from procurement and installation to maintenance and optimization. It integrates server, storage, and network systems, including hyper-converged infrastructure (HCI) for simplified management, and offers customization, pre-installation planning, stabilization, troubleshooting, and asset management. This service ensures hardware components work cohesively to reduce downtime, improve scalability, and adapt to evolving business needs. By providing end-to-end support, it allows organizations to leverage expert knowledge for cost efficiency, performance reliability, and seamless technological upgrades without the overhead of in-house management.

How do AI-specific processors like IPUs enhance data center performance for machine learning?

AI-specific processors such as Intelligence Processing Units (IPUs) enhance data center performance by providing specialized hardware optimized for machine learning workloads, leading to significant improvements in throughput and efficiency. For instance, advanced IPU systems can deliver up to 40% better processing performance and 16% higher power efficiency compared to previous generations, enabling faster training times and higher data handling capabilities. These processors are co-designed with software development kits (SDKs) like Poplar to ensure seamless integration, which optimizes AI model execution and reduces energy consumption. By offloading complex AI tasks to dedicated hardware, IPUs accelerate innovation in data-intensive applications, lower operational costs, and support scalable AI deployments in modern data centers.

What are the core components of comprehensive IT outsourcing services?

Comprehensive IT outsourcing services consist of multiple integrated components designed to manage and support an organization's entire IT environment, typically including software development, IT consulting, system integration, and ongoing maintenance. Key areas encompass software development using technologies like ASP, Java, or .NET, IT planning and design consulting, infrastructure build-out for servers and networks, and web or homepage planning. Additionally, services cover groupware implementation, system operation and management, server and database administration, backup and recovery solutions, and thorough problem analysis and troubleshooting. By outsourcing these functions, businesses can access specialized expertise, reduce internal IT burdens, ensure system stability and performance, and focus on core operations while maintaining cost-effective and scalable IT support.

    LLM-crawlable llms.txt
    Create an llms.txt file to guide AI crawlers to your most important, high-quality pages (docs, pricing, about, key guides). Keep it short, well-structured, and focused on authoritative URLs you want cited. Treat it as a curated “AI sitemap” that improves discovery and reduces the risk of crawlers prioritizing low-value pages.
  • !
    Is sitemap.xml exists?
    Maintain a sitemap.xml that includes your important canonical URLs and keeps last-modified dates accurate when content changes. Submit it in Search Console and ensure it is accessible to crawlers. A sitemap improves discovery of deeper pages and helps systems prioritize fresh, updated content.
